Is a barbarian worth it?
Fenixp replied to Kingsman's topic in Pillars of Eternity: General Discussion (NO SPOILERS)
Individually possibly, but not when taken in context of a full group. Barb will quite simply soak up more damage while other group members dish it out - I guess that's why Elric called barb an off-tank. At any rate, I'd say barbarians are just highly situational, much moreso than other classes which are a lot more dynamic - they're mostly useful when they can tie up a large amount of trash mobs in combat, which is a situation in which barbs excel. And... That's about it, really. They're also kinda amazing at procing crit effects when you manage to get their acc high enough. -
